Artist's Comments

The prelude to liberation, the days of the Gunman, the days spent waiting.

Conceptual
In my mind this is undoubtably pre-series Yoko, possibly just days before she met Kamina and Simon. The immediate scene is perhaps just before a battle with some gunman or while waiting for the dust to settle from a previous skirmish.

Technical
The reference for this was the first episode, since I wanted to embody Yoko from that time. The initial color-blocking went rather smoothly but I struggled with the shading style. Since there is alot happening with her outfit and rifle I didn't want to over shade.

PS - I spent so many hours listening to TTGL music while making this.

EDIT: made some alterations based on the suggestions of the critics, also increased the exposure to add a little extra vibrance.

Critiques


:iconcapngarrett:
It's a great piece, really stylish. There's nothing that really detracts from this piece that I can think of, but there is a couple of minors things I could point out if I may.
The character seems to be inside some sort of box frame, and the feet touch the very edges of the box. However her bum, at the very most, seems to only be touching the edge at a tangent. I think maybe her bum should be squashed a bit, like they do when anyone sits down. It's a smooth curve and makes it seem as if there is no sense of pressure, making her look as if she's hovering uncomfortably instead of sitting down.
The rifle is also slightly curved but that's part of the style, I get that, it's a nice touch.
The lighting is subtle but it's definately there. Overall it's a great piece, and there's not much else you can really do to improve on it. Nice work.

:iconmaridius:
First of all, I really like the way her hair flows so gracefully and forms part of the frame--kind of softens up the box if you know what I mean. The rifle is great! I wouldn't be afraid to give it more highlights so it ';pops' more--especially down where the rifle projects into the black and gets a little lost. One other thing I noticed (about the rifle) was the butt, where it's yellow and black diagonal stripes. It shares the same lines as her hair so it almost looks like she's got a funky kind of ponytail clip. I think when you do that it's called a tangent line?

I also liked the slightly sketchy line you've used but I'm kind of a sucker for that style! I don't think a big bold black line would have looked as nice.

Now at first her right leg kind of bugged me cause I though it looked really uncomfortable, but I saw you used the frame as support so I calmed my crit rage down ;) Overall, nice design and lovely color choices!
